Accessibility and Inclusivity

At AES Experiential Learning & Living, we believe every participant should feel welcome, supported, and able to take full part in our programmes.

Accessibility

  • Facilities: Many of our accommodations and study centre are accessible and equipped with lifts. If you need specific access information, please contact us in advance so we can advise on the best plans.
  • Learning Materials: Course content can be provided in alternative formats on request.
  • Accommodation Needs: Students with mobility, medical, or dietary needs should communicate their needs through their home institution in advance so that suitable arrangements can be made.
  • Support: Our staff can work with you to arrange reasonable adjustments for academics, housing, and the overall learning experience.

Inclusivity

  • Respect & Belonging: We value diversity in all its forms – cultural, religious, gender, sexual orientation, ability, and socioeconomic background.
  • Inclusive Learning: Our faculty and staff are trained to create an inclusive environment where all perspectives are respected.
  • Cultural Resources: AES supports students in London by providing guidance on religious practice, connecting with cultural communities, and meeting food needs. Students are also encouraged to join London Affinity Groups, which foster peer connection, shared experiences, and informal support networks.
  • Events & Awareness: Activities such as Diversity Day and intercultural workshops celebrate different perspectives and experiences.

Equity & Fairness

  • Equal Opportunities: Admissions, internships, and housing placements are conducted fairly and transparently, ensuring that no participant is discriminated against on the basis of race, gender, age, disability, religion, sexual orientation, or any other protected characteristic.
  • Zero Tolerance: Discrimination, harassment, or bullying of any kind will not be tolerated.
